- 博客(7)
- 资源 (3)
- 收藏
- 关注
原创 框架总结之Hibernate、Mybatis
1、Hibernate 简介: Hibernate是一个开放源代码的对象关系映射框架,它对JDBC进行了非常轻量级的对象封装,它将POJO(Plain Ordinary Java Object,普通的 Java对象)与数据库表建立映射关系,是一个全自动的orm框架,hibernate可以自动生成SQL语句,自动执行。Hibernate可以应用在任何使用JDBC的场合,既...
2019-01-17 22:43:04 169
原创 常用框架之Spring总结
1、了解Spring背景,什么是Spring? Spring是于2003 年兴起的一个轻量级的Java 开发框架,由Rod Johnson创建。简单来说,Spring是一个分层的JavaSE/EE full-stack(一站式) 轻量级开源框架。 也可以说Spring是一个轻量级控制反转(IoC)和面向切面(AOP)的容器框架。 * Spring是个容器,因为它包含并...
2019-01-16 22:29:55 369
原创 Java Exception详解
一、异常家族图解 1、Throwable:代表是可抛出的.它是所有异常的超类,Java中的所有不正常类都继承于Throwable类 2、Error : 代表的是严重错误, 这种错误程序员无法进行处理, 例如操作系统崩溃, jvm出错、虚拟机错误(VirtualMachineError)、线程死锁(ThreadDeath)、动态链接库失败等. Error并不是异常,一旦Error出现了,...
2018-09-16 14:07:21 923
原创 enctype="multipart/form-data"详解
enctype这个属性管理的是表单的MIME(多用途Internet邮件扩展)(Multipurpose Internet Mail Extensions)编码,共有三个值可选: 1、application/x-www-form-urlencoded ---默认值,作用是设置表单传输的编码,不能用于上传文件 eg: AJAX中xmlHttp.setRequestHeader("Conten...
2018-09-11 16:49:52 676
原创 怎么理解线程Thread和多线程Multi-Threading
1、什么是线程,线程的定义(Thread) 每个正在系统上运行的程序都是一个进程。每个进程包含一到多个线程。进程也可能是整个程序或者是部分程序的动态执行。线程是一组指令的集合,或者是程序的特殊段,它可以在程序里独立执行。也可以把它理解为代码运行的上下文。所以线程基本上是轻量级的进程,它负责在单个程序里执行多任务。通常由操作系统负责多个线程的调度和执行。 1.1:线程与进程的区别 ...
2018-09-07 15:22:01 408
转载 Python到底能干什么
Python是一种计算机程序设计语言,又被称为胶水语言,可以用混合编译的方式使用c/c++/java等语言的库。你可能已经听说过很多种流行的编程语言,比如在大学里感觉非常难学的C语言,进入社会非常流行的Java语言,以及适合初学者的Basic语言,非常适合网页编程的Java语言等,Python是他们其中的一种。 Python可以做什么? 1)网站后端程序员:使用它单间网站,后台服务...
2018-09-03 08:36:05 10921
转载 Log4j.properties 属性详解以及 LOG4J日志级别详解
假如项目的生产环境上增加请求以及响应信息的打印,这个时候,对于新手来说,可能就要用system.out,这样做,很大可能是要被挨骂的。至于为什么呢?下面先从log4j日志级别说起。 #定义输出级别和输出平台 log4j.rootLogger=error, console, keyfile log4j.appender.console=org.apache.log4j.ConsoleAppen...
2018-08-31 20:34:17 985
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人